'We're No Angels' (1955) stars Humphrey Bogart.

'We're No Angels' (1989) stars Robert De Niro, Sean Penn, and Demi Moore. It was cowritten by David Mamet.

1. From what prison did the prisoners escape?

From Quiz
'We're No Angels' II

Answer: Devil's Island

The prison colony of French Guyana, which included Devil's Island, was known as one of the most degrading and abusive penal systems in the world.

2. What was the name of the man who ran the store?

From Quiz We're No Angels

Answer: Felix

Portrayed by Leo G. Carrol. Incidentally, he and Basil Rathbone were born the same year, 1892.

3. What were the prisoners' original intentions at the store?

From Quiz 'We're No Angels' II

Answer: To steal and rob

They were there to steal clothes to hide their identities, and money to escape on.

4. What was the name of the snake the three convicts carried around with them?

From Quiz We're No Angels

Answer: Adolphe

Although the snake is never seen, it's described as an Eastern Coral Snake.
